The cost of living in Kigali is 63% less expensive than in Manchester. Cities ranked 6419th and 1193rd ($872 vs $2348) in the list of the most expensive cities in the world and ranked 1st and 30th in Rwanda and the United Kingdom, respectively. Check Rwanda vs the United Kingdom comparison.

The average after-tax salary is enough to cover living expenses for 0.2 months in Kigali compared to 1.4 months in Manchester. Kigali ranked 1st best city to live in Rwanda vs Manchester ranked 12th in the United Kingdom, while ranked 6866th and 84th among best cities to live in the world.
